i would appreciate everyones tips,comments, advice,help or anything. i have an 85 pickup , nd to give you some of the trucks history, it was used on a buddys farm where it has been beaten to off the beaten path i guess (ill post pics when i get home). so far ive spent alot of time gettin the engine running like new its a 22r-ec with about 250,000 miles. the exterior im not worried about because its all simple things i need to replace, and the interior is in exceptionally well condition, the truck is all original an everything works throughout the truck. now, the only thing that worries me is that the frame is cracked in multiple places, and whrere its not cracked its rusted beyond repair to the point where i can poke it and it will just crumble. my plan is to just find a frame of the same style (does anyone know if a 4runner frame is the same as a pickup)and just swap my drivetrain and body. i want to use all the original parts (engine/axles/transmission etc.)to try and keep my truck all original. it seems like alot of work but the more i think about it the eisier it seems. has anyone ever done this and does it sound hard? i just want to get some input from you guys because youve all probably got more knowledge of yotas then i do.

I did some research, and on the WIKI it says that they are basically the same...check the cab mounts on both, and like the other forum shows, you may need to relocate them. I would say that the frame's would be different from the 2x4 and 4x4 but not too sure, give it some time, and these guru's on here will be able to clearify.
